Named for the mineralogist and jeweler george frederick kunz who first catalogued it in 1902, kunzite is the pink to violet variety of the silicate, spodumene. Kunzite is the best-known variety of the mineral spodumene. Collectors love kunzite for its color range, from delicate pastel pink to intense violetish purple. Kunzite, a pink to lilac-colored variety of the mineral spodumene, forms through geological processes involving heat, pressure, and chemical reactions. Kunzite is the pink form of spodumene, a lithium aluminum silicate. Kunzite is usually found in granitic pegmatites, often with feldspar, muscovite, quartz, and lepidolite.
